    Issue with friendly name plates

    I'm having an issue with friendly name plates that I haven't been able to figure out. On my main, I have it working fine. If I go to an alt, I no longer see NPC nameplates show above the NPC. I mainly mainly use tidyplates, but on occasion I turn it off and use KUI Nameplates. It does it with either addon. In tidyplates, I've copied my template to the alt and it doesn't change. I have tidyplates set to use the headline view on NPCs but it doesn't show up. I have "always show nameplates" in the blizzard UI turned on. NPC names is set to off. If I turn it on, it will show the blizzard UI text above the NPCs name but doesn't show up with tidyplates or KUI nameplates unless I target them. I've compared settings between main and alts and I have them all the same as far as I can tell but obviously something seems to be missing. Also, thru the keybindings I've made sure "show friendly nameplates" and "show all nameplates" are on as well. I've tried to copy the WTF folder and rename it to the alts name but that doesn't do anything either.

    Hopefully this makes sense and someone knows what I'm missing. Thanks.

    Its a problem with Cvars, let me find the macro i found to fix it

    "/run SetCVar("nameplateShowFriendlyNPCs",1)"

    Use this macro and you should see friendly nameplates again
    Last edited by Leyre; 2017-03-19 at 07:52 PM.

  6. #6
    Yes, that cvar is character-specific. You'd have to set it on all affected characters
